About #005766

When working with digital screens, the color #005766 is rendered by mixing light. It is closely associated with the named CSS color Darkslategray. Its digital footprint relies on 0 parts red, 87 parts green, and 102 parts blue light.

While screens use RGB, printing presses rely on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(black). To reproduce this shade on paper, a printer utilizes 100% cyan and 15% magenta inks. The HSL representation is 188.8° hue, 100.0% saturation, and 20.0% lightness.

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) dictate how we should use this color. The calculated luminance score dictates that #FFFFFF typography is the safest choice. Always test your color combinations using a contrast checker before publishing.
